National security, sovereignty: lnformation Minister lashes out at ICC, Amnesty International

462

 

…says Nigeria will not surrender its sovereignty

 

The Federal Goverment has cautioned some foreign organisations particularly Amnesty International and the International Criminal Court (ICC) to stop threatening Nigerian troops and jeopardising national security.

“The Federal Government frowns at this unbridled attempt to demoralize our security men and women as they confront the onslaught from bandits and terrorists.

“Nigeria did not join the ICC so it can become a pawn on the court’s chessboard.

“It beggars belief to see that a nation that is fighting an existential war against bandits and terrorists is constantly being held down by an international body, which it willingly joined,” Persecondnews quotes Information and Culture Minister Lai Mohammed as saying on Monday.

He told a media briefing in Lagos that Nigeria as a sovereign state will not surrender its sovereignty to any organization.

According to Mohammed, some foreign organizations are frustrating Nigeria’s anti-terror war.

He said the human rights groups were demoralising the Armed Forces and other security agencies by constituting themselves into another ‘fighting force.’

The minister was of the opinion that the groups have constantly been harassing security forces and threatening them with investigation and possible prosecution over alleged war crimes.

Lampooning a section of Nigerian media, Mohammed accused them of “parroting these organizations without weighing the impact of their constant threats on the national security.”

“Nigeria is fending off attacks on many fronts, not just from terrorists and bandits, but also from the International organisations.

“Enough is enough. It is sad that these organizations mostly rely on fake news and disinformation to reach their conclusions, as witnessed during the #Endsars protest when CNN – an otherwise respected global news network – went to town with fake news of a massacre.

“As it turned out, it was a massacre without bodies. As you are aware, we called CNN out and also petitioned the network.

“Though they acknowledged receipt of our petition, we have yet to hear from them on what actions they intend to take to prevent a recurrence of the fake news they peddled about Nigeria. I can assure you, gentlemen that the matter is far from over,” he said.

On insurgency, Mohammed said the country had made “tremendous progress in tackling banditry and Boko Haram insurgency.”

He added: “Some jaundiced analysts and their lapdogs” had sought to portray Nigeria as a failing state, based on the security challenges.

“Nigeria is not and cannot be a failing or failed state. Of course, you would remember that for the past two decades or so, some pseudo-analysts have been predicting the country’s implosion.

“That has not happened, hence, they have found a new tag line: failing or failed state. It’s all a ruse aimed at depicting Nigeria as being in a constant state of anarchy, just so they can achieve their nefarious objectives for the country.

“If Nigeria was not a ‘failing’ state when a large slice of its territory equivalent to the size of Belgium was under the occupation of Boko Haram which collected taxes, installed and deposed emirs, is it now that no territory is under the terrorists that Nigeria will be a failing state?

“If Nigeria was not a failed state when bombs were raining on towns and cities in Kano, Kaduna, Plateau, Borno, Yobe, FCT and other states, is it now that such bombings have stopped that Nigeria will be described as a ‘failing’ state?

“If Nigeria was not a ‘failing’ state in those years that Christian and Muslim worshippers had to be screened to even enter their places of worship, is it now that the siege on places of worship has ceased that Nigeria will be described as a ‘failing’ state?”

While commending the nation’s Armed Forces and other security agencies for their patriotism and commitment to the anti-terror war, Mohamed said: “Thanks to our security agencies, we have just celebrated another Christmas and New Year without a rain of bombs. Few would remember that in 2010, 2011 and 2012, Christmas eve or Christmas Day attacks left hundreds dead or injured.

“What about the attack on the UN Complex in Abuja in August 2011; the bombing of media houses in Abuja and Kaduna in April 2012 and the killing of about 40 students in Mubi, Adamawa State, in October 2012?

“Have we forgotten that over 80 towns and villages were attacked and razed, with casualties, by Boko Haram in Borno State alone? Have we forgotten the constant attacks on military and security formations?

“The Federal Government has sustained the fight against terrorists, bandits, kidnappers and other criminal elements across the country, especially in the North East and the North West. The President has continued to provide all the necessary platforms on land, air and sea to support the fight against criminals and terrorists in the country.”
